To Dives. a Fragment

by George Gordon, Lord Byron

UNHAPPY Dives! in an evil hour

'Gainst Nature's voice seduced to deeds accurst!

Once Fortune's minion now thou feel'st her power;

Wrath's vial on thy lofty head hath burst.

In Wit, in Genius, as in Wealth the first,

How wondrous bright thy blooming morn arose!

But thou wert smitten with th' unhallowed thirst

Of Crime unnamed, and thy sad noon must close

In scorn and solitude unsought the worst of woes.
